When buying a second hand bell tent, look for one that is in good condition and has been well maintained. A few simple rules to follow include taking it down over the winter, and storing it in a dry and clean location. This will extend its lifespan. Ideally, it should be 'weathered' before its next use to close any small leaks.

To set up your tent, start by laying out the ground sheet (floor). Then place the canvas over it. The door should be facing down and the large pegs should be inserted at the loops above the entrance. Finally, the guy ropes should be attached to the wall and stretched tight.

When purchasing a used bell tent, it’s important to look for signs of wear and tear. Check the interior for rips and tears, especially in the floor. You should also pay attention to the smell of the tent. If it smells of mildew or smoke, the tent may not be worth buying.
